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Florist

Новичок
  
  • Posts

    32
  • Joined

  • Last visited

Recent Profile Visitors

2,121 profile views

Florist's Achievements

Explorer

Explorer (4/14)

  • First Post
  • Collaborator
  • Conversation Starter
  • Week One Done
  • One Month Later

Recent Badges

4

Reputation

  1. Правильно опрегделяется - Россия, Казань. Было бы здорово ик же использовать для опрегделения геолакации в админке: Отчеты - покупатели - пользователи он-лайн.
  2. А какой файл за него отвечает? Его тоже не нашел, хотя искал вскользь..руки не дошли. Надо бы поковыряться в нём)
  3. Подскажите как можно реализовать показ налилия когдачества товара только для зарегистрированных пользователей, а еещё лучше для опрегделенной группы зарегистрированных пользователей?
  4. Цена перечеркивается при указании Акции. Я же говорю про Скидку. Вкладка Скидка (а не акция) в админке при выпотому чторе Изменить конкретный товар. Когда укажите скидку, бугдет написано в карточке товара: бугдет этона икая то при покупке от n'го кол-ва товара... Модуль, который изменяет автоматически этоны на опрегделенные группы товаров тоже уже написан. Только не в %. А чтобы изменял в % можно спросить у автора, не думаю, что он откажется помочь. https://opencart-forum.ru/files/file/736-massovoe-izmenenie-tcen-i-skidok/ А ик же посмотрите: https://opencart-forum.ru/files/file/599-raznye-tceny-dlia-grupp-pokupatelei/ Я пыиюсь помочь и сэкономить Ваши гденьги, а не "троллю" Вас. Спасипотому что за понимание.
  5. Или изменяете не в тот директории шаблона, которую используете по умолчанию: /catalog/view/theme/[Шаблон]/stylesheet/stylesheet.сss Или браузер как и мой не понимает как опотому чтозвали span class. В этом случае надо в /catalog/view/theme/[Шаблон]/template/product/product.tpl найти строку echo '<span class="option_quantity option_no_stock"> и заменить на echo '<span class="option_quantity_option_no_stock"> Т.е. просто добавить нижнее тире.
  6. в ПМА след запрос выполнить, если надо у всех товаров опций параметр Вылиить со склада изменить UPDATE product_option_value SET subtract = 0 WHERE subtract = 1;
  7. вчера как раз наблюдал пользователя, который пользовался синдартной сортировкой ОС, но в упор не вигдел фильтр слева по производителям. :shock: как только он не затыркал его... после этого появилась мысль отклюлить вывод вообещё синдартной сортировки.
  8. В Отчете о клиених хотелось бы вигдеть сразу Геолокацию покупателя. Допустим около IP адрес страну и город. Никто не силкивался с икой дорилиткой?
  9. на OScart, реализованного на 1.5.4.1, есть в карточке товара вкладка Скидка. им можно указать от скольки штук гдействует опрегделенная этона. Это конечно пригдется для всех гделать товаров вручную и раслитывать. И не видно в категориях, а только в карточке товара. Пост на тему, что Вы: Функционал тот же этот системы Скидок уже реализованной, только не автоматизирован.
  10. Тоже озадаливался этим вопросом. На 1.5.4.1 сгделал вот на днях себе следующим обвместе. конкретных шагов для выполнения не дам, если только, когда появится свопотому чтодное время, но сейчас подскажу в каком направлении двигаться: Я удалял обязательное поле Фамилия. Буду пример приводить на этом. Надо найти в контроллерах примерно следующие поля: if ((utf8_strlen($this->request->post['lastname']) < 1) || (utf8_strlen($this->request->post['lastname']) > 32)) { $this->error['lastname'] = $this->language->get('error_lastname'); } Закомментировать их или удалить. Я комментировал. Получается вот ик: /* if ((utf8_strlen($this->request->post['lastname']) < 1) || (utf8_strlen($this->request->post['lastname']) > 32)) { $this->error['lastname'] = $this->language->get('error_lastname'); } */ /* Условие, если фамилия меньше 1 символа и потому чтольше 32, то выводится ошибка - как раз проверку этого условия и убираем из всех контроллеров */ Из файлов вывода шаблона *.tpl надо изменить примерно следуюещёе. Иещём код икого рода: <td><span class="required">*</span> <?php echo $entry_lastname; ?></td> <td><input type="text" name="lastname" value="<?php echo $lastname; ?>" /> <?php if ($error_lastname) { ?> <span class="error"><?php echo $error_lastname; ?></span> <?php } ?></td> Згдесь надо убрать красную звездочку и проверку ввода, получаем следуюещёе: <td> <?php echo $entry_lastname; ?></td> <td><input type="text" name="lastname" value="<?php echo $lastname; ?>" /> Т.е. я на самом гделе в этих во всех нижепривегденных файлах поиском по документу(ctrl+f) искал lastname и убирал функции проверок и вывода красной звездочки. В некоторых файлах(например, в catalog/view/theme/default/template/checkout/checkout.tpl) проверка ввода поля реализована через JavaScript, код находится врогде этого: if (json['error']['lastname']) { $('#payment-address input[name=\'lastname\'] + br').after('<span class="error">' + json['error']['lastname'] + '</span>'); } Его убираем просто полностью. Вносил следующие изменения в файлы: убираем проверку заполненности поля при регистрации нового аккаунт и в настройках аккауни покупателя catalog/controller/account/edit.php catalog/controller/account/register.php убираем проверку заполненности поля при оформление заказа catalog/controller/checkout/checlout.php catalog/controller/checkout/guest.php catalog/controller/checkout/guest_shipping.php catalog/controller/checkout/payment_address.php catalog/controller/checkout/register.php catalog/controller/checkout/shipping_address.php Если своя тема, то вместо папки template надо смотреть свою папку с темой, если им нет этих файлов, то в синдартном шаблоне изменять. Убираем пометку об обязательности поля при регистрации аккауни и в настройках аккауни покупателя /catalog/view/theme/default/template/account/edit.tpl /catalog/view/theme/default/template/account/register.tpl Убираем пометку об обязательности поля при оформление заказа /catalog/view/theme/default/template/checkout/checkout.tpl /catalog/view/theme/default/template/checkout/guest.tpl /catalog/view/theme/default/template/checkout/guest_shipping.tpl /catalog/view/theme/default/template/checkout/payment_address.tpl /catalog/view/theme/default/template/checkout/register.tpl /catalog/view/theme/default/template/checkout/shipping_address.tpl Теперь нужно в админки ик же убрать обязательность поля Фамилия: Убираем ик же пометки: /admin/view/template/sale/order_form.tpl /admin/view/template/sale/customer_form.tpl /admin/view/template/user/user_form.tpl Убираем проверку: admin/controller/user/user.php admin/controller/sale/customer.php Вывод. Чтобы удалить поле вручную, обязательное для заполнения, надо покапаться. Если поверхностный знаний о верстке хотя бы нет, думаю лезть не стоит. Легче купить модуль быстрого чекауи, который не вносит изменений в синдартный файлы движка. Но мне именно симплчекауты не подходят, т.к. пользователь не попадает в базу ОпенКари врогде бы как зарегистрированные, а хотелось попросту упростить момент регистрации для клиентов. И товар в магазине у меня икой, что потому чтольшинство клиентов осиются постоянными покупателями надолго. P.S. на листоту эксперимени не претендую, я не программист, поэтому может набардалил ггде, как говорится критика приветствуется.
  11. Не смотря на свою нагрузку очень оперативно отвечает на вопросы в личке! Отличная тех подгдержка своего модуля!
  12. Для гугла товар можно еещё описать: https://support.google.com/webmasters/bin/answer.py?hl=ru&answer=146750 т.е. Дивами и Спанами описывать надо в product.php и category.php, никто еещё не пробывал? Какие резульиты?
  13. Здравствуйте, Подскажите за что отвечает функция в админке Продажи - Покупатели - Черный список? Думал добавив туда IPшник заблокирует сайт или вывегдет что-то типо предупрежгдения Вы заблокированы. Анн-нет.. Добавил свой IP адрес туда - зарегистрировался, покупки добавил в корзину, заказ повесился. Может у меня не рилииет эи функция?) Максимум что заметил - этот IP удаляется из списка Отчеты - Покупатели - Пользователи онлайн В последнее время по этим отчеим замечаю айпишники, которые ковыряют скрипты магазина - ищат усиновочные файлы PMA, подбирают названия путей - думал этот черный список и занимается баном. Пригдется на уровня хоси блоки прописывать.
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.